Day trips and gentle activities

Cuenca’s location in the southern Sierra makes short excursions easy and restorative. Consider a day trip to:

  • Parque Nacional Cajas — highland lakes and cool foliage for a breath of fresh air (suitable for light walkers).
  • Ingapirca — Ecuador’s largest Inca ruins, perfect for a cultural outing about an hour away.
  • Gualaceo and Chordeleg — artisan towns known for textiles and silverwork, great for strolling and gift shopping.

These outings are low-impact and ideal between dental appointments when you want to rest but still experience local culture.

Practical travel tips for visiting Cuenca for dental care

To make your dental vacation smooth, plan ahead and use the clinic’s patient coordinator services. Here are practical tips for first-time visitors:

  • Fly into Cuenca’s Mariscal La Mar Airport (CUE) with connections via Quito or Guayaquil; many international flights connect through Quito (UIO) or Guayaquil (GYE).
  • Remember Cuenca sits at about 2,500–2,600 meters (8,200–8,500 feet) elevation. Take it easy your first day to acclimatize and avoid strenuous activity after procedures until cleared by the dentist.
  • Bring copies of your dental and medical history or ask Smilehealth Ecuador for a secure way to send records before arrival.
  • Pack comfortable clothing, soft foods for immediate post-op days, and any prescription meds you need — though the clinic can provide local prescriptions if required.
  • Schedule follow-up virtual check-ins if you return home before final restoration steps are complete.
